0

Powerbuilder で、グループ全体に十分なスペースがない場合、グループ全体を別のページに分割するにはどうすればよいですか?

グループの列の内容が変わるたびにグループを分割したくありませんが、グループ全体を表示するのに十分なスペースがページにない場合にのみ自動的に分割します。現在の状況では、詳細レコードを別のページに自動的に分割できます。

次の例では、(製品コードによる) グループがありますが、グループ全体を分割するのではなく、十分なスペースがない場合に、レコードを 2 ページに分割します。

ここに画像の説明を入力

4

3 に答える 3

0

あなたが説明した動作は、PowerBuilder によって自動的に行われると確信しています。何でも可能だと思いますが、手動で何かを行うのは大変かもしれません。

ちょっとした調整で運が良くなるかもしれません。詳細、ヘッダー、フッター、サマリー バンドの高さの増減と同様です。または、サブレポート (ネストされたレポートとも呼ばれます) を使用してグループを作成すると、PowerBuilder はネストされたレポートで表示を異なる方法で処理する場合があります。列の「シフト」と「スライド」の設定を試してください。

注意点...取得後にレポート内のデータを変更する場合は、必要に応じてSort()を介して再度ソートするか、GroupCalc()を実行してデータオブジェクトを強制的に再計算および再グループ化してください。

于 2014-02-23T09:42:18.767 に答える